The Devil
“I see my patterns clearly and reclaim my power to choose differently.”
Upright
- unhealthy attachment
- self-awareness
- shadow work
- breaking free
- honest reckoning
The Devil depicts figures chained, yet the chains around their necks are loose enough to remove — a reminder that the things binding us are often patterns we can walk away from once we truly see them clearly. This card points to attachments that have become limiting: a habit, belief, relationship dynamic, or fear that feels inescapable but is actually more negotiable than it appears. It's less about external evil and more about honest self-examination — noticing where you've handed away your own power. When The Devil appears, the invitation isn't to panic, it's to look directly at what's really holding you and recognize your own ability to choose differently.
Reversed
- reclaiming power
- releasing a pattern
- growing awareness
- loosening the grip
Reversed, The Devil represents real movement toward freedom — the moment you start to see a pattern clearly enough to loosen its hold. This could be breaking from a habit, an unhealthy dynamic, or a limiting belief you've outgrown. The chains are coming off, even if the process feels gradual rather than sudden. This is genuinely encouraging territory: awareness itself is often the hardest part, and if this card is showing up reversed, you're already doing that work.
Themes in depth
How The Devil speaks to different areas of life.
Love
Upright
An unhealthy attachment or pattern — jealousy, dependency, or staying out of fear rather than love — may need honest examination. Naming it clearly is the first step toward choosing differently.
Reversed
You're actively breaking free from a limiting relationship pattern. Trust the progress you're making, even if the old dynamic still occasionally tempts you back.
Career
Upright
You may feel trapped by a job, workload, or comparison trap that isn't serving you. Look honestly at what's actually keeping you there versus what's habit or fear.
Reversed
You're gaining the clarity and courage to leave a professional situation that no longer serves you. Trust the momentum of that awareness.
Wellness
Upright
An unhealthy coping habit or self-critical pattern may deserve honest, compassionate attention. Naming it without judgment is the first real step toward change.
Reversed
You're loosening the grip of an old habit or negative self-talk pattern. Celebrate the progress, even if it's gradual rather than complete.
